The sewer hose bumper needs some re-engineering. It needs better caps that don't just fall off on the road (likely taking your slinky with it), attached better (anything more than a spare tire can cause the bumper to just tear off), and of a larger diameter to handle the fittings required by most RV parks on a sewer hose.
Probably the best compromise right now is to buy the larger diameter sewage hose tube and mount that on the bumper... then use the old bumper for fishing rods if it isn't completely rusted out inside, and one can get endcaps that won't fly off on the road.
